Market Overview: Why 316LN Matters for Cryogenic Applications

The global stainless steel industry is experiencing robust growth, with the market valued at USD 146.1 billion in 2026 and projected to reach USD 247.4 billion by 2036, expanding at a compound annual growth rate of 5.4%. Within this expanding market, specialized grades like 316LN occupy a critical niche serving cryogenic applications including LNG storage, liquid nitrogen systems, and superconducting magnet infrastructure [1].

Market Size: USD 146.1 billion (2026) → USD 247.4 billion (2036) | CAGR: 5.4% | Construction Sector Share: 44.8% | Austenitic Grade Share: 53.2% [1]

For Southeast Asian suppliers looking to sell on Alibaba.com, understanding the 316LN value proposition is essential. This low-carbon, nitrogen-enhanced variant of 316 stainless steel delivers exceptional performance at temperatures as low as -269°C (4.2K), making it the material of choice for pressure vessels, piping systems, and structural components in cryogenic service. The nitrogen addition (0.10-0.30%) significantly improves yield strength without compromising the austenitic structure's inherent toughness at extreme low temperatures [5].

The 316 stainless steel container market alone is expected to grow at over 4% CAGR from 2025 to 2030, with North America currently representing the largest market and Asia-Pacific demonstrating the fastest growth rate. Emerging cryogenic applications in energy storage, medical equipment, and scientific research are driving demand for specialized grades like 316LN [4].

Technical Specifications: What Makes 316LN Unique

316LN (UNS S31653) is a low-carbon, nitrogen-enhanced version of the standard 316 austenitic stainless steel. The 'L' designation indicates low carbon content (≤0.03%), which minimizes carbide precipitation during welding and reduces the risk of intergranular corrosion. The 'N' suffix denotes added nitrogen (0.10-0.30%), which strengthens the material through solid solution hardening without requiring heat treatment [5][6].

316LN Chemical Composition (Weight %)

Element316LN Range316L Range304 Range
Chromium (Cr)16.0-18.0%16.0-18.0%18.0-20.0%
Nickel (Ni)10.0-14.0%10.0-14.0%8.0-10.5%
Molybdenum (Mo)2.0-3.0%2.0-3.0%0%
Carbon (C)≤0.03%≤0.03%≤0.08%
Nitrogen (N)0.10-0.30%0.10% max0.10% max
Manganese (Mn)≤2.0%≤2.0%≤2.0%
Key differentiator: 316LN's controlled nitrogen content (0.10-0.30%) provides enhanced strength over 316L while maintaining excellent weldability and cryogenic toughness [5][6].

The mechanical properties of 316LN demonstrate why this grade excels in cryogenic service. At room temperature, 316LN delivers a minimum yield strength of 205 MPa and ultimate tensile strength of 515 MPa with 40-60% elongation. However, the true advantage emerges at cryogenic temperatures: research on 316LN-IG (a variant developed for ITER magnet systems) shows yield strength reaching 1804 MPa and ultimate tensile strength of 2081 MPa at 4.2K (-269°C) [2].

Cryogenic Performance: At 4.2K, 316LN-IG achieves 1804 MPa yield strength (8.8x room temperature) and 2081 MPa UTS, with ductility maintained at levels suitable for structural applications [2]

According to the Nickel Institute's authoritative guide on materials for cryogenic service, austenitic stainless steels including 316/316L are suitable for service down to -269°C. The low-carbon grades (304L, 316L, 316LN) are specifically preferred for welded cryogenic equipment because they avoid carbide precipitation in the heat-affected zone, which could otherwise lead to intergranular corrosion and reduced toughness at low temperatures [7].

Pricing Dynamics: 316LN Cost Benchmarks for B2B Procurement

Understanding 316LN pricing is essential for both suppliers and buyers on Alibaba.com. The cost structure varies significantly based on product form, quantity, and regional market conditions. As of March 2026, stainless steel prices experienced notable volatility, with some grades dropping up to 16%—creating strategic procurement opportunities for informed buyers [13].

316L vs 304L Price Comparison by Product Form (2026)

Product Form316L Price304L PricePremium %
3D Printing Powder$50-70/kg$20/kg150-250%
Sheet/Plate$3.70-4.60/kg$2.20-2.80/kg60-70%
Bar Stock$4.20-5.50/kg$2.50-3.20/kg60-75%
Seamless Tube$5.80-7.20/kg$3.40-4.10/kg65-80%
Price premiums reflect 316L's superior corrosion resistance (molybdenum content) and nitrogen-enhanced strength. For cryogenic applications, the performance justification typically outweighs cost considerations [3][14].

Regional price variations significantly impact B2B sourcing strategy. As of March 2026, North American stainless steel prices averaged $3.03/kg (up 9% year-over-year), European prices remained stable at $2.56/kg, while Northeast Asian prices were notably lower at $1.72/kg [14]. For Southeast Asian exporters, this creates both opportunities and challenges: proximity to lower-cost raw materials provides competitive advantage, but buyers in premium markets (North America, Europe) may expect corresponding quality certifications and documentation.

For additive manufacturing applications, 316L powder commands a substantial premium ($50-70/kg vs $20/kg for 304L), but B2B engineers consistently report that the higher cost is offset by superior corrosion resistance and performance in harsh environments. Lead times also vary: prototype orders typically require 2-4 weeks at $200-500 per part, while production volumes achieve $50-150/kg with 6-12 week delivery [3].

Configuration Comparison: Choosing the Right Stainless Grade

One of the most common questions from buyers on Alibaba.com is: 'Which stainless steel grade is right for my application?' The answer depends on multiple factors including operating temperature, corrosion environment, mechanical load requirements, weldability needs, and budget constraints. Below is a neutral comparison to help suppliers guide their customers toward the optimal configuration.

Stainless Steel Grade Comparison for Industrial Applications

GradeBest ForCryogenic SuitableCorrosion ResistanceRelative CostKey Limitation
304General purpose, food processing, architecturalYes (down to -196°C)Good (no Mo)Baseline (1.0x)Not suitable for chloride environments
304LWelded structures, chemical processingYes (down to -196°C)Good (no Mo)1.1xLower strength than 316 grades
316Marine, chemical, pharmaceuticalYes (down to -269°C)Excellent (2-3% Mo)1.6-1.7xHigher carbon risks sensitization during welding
316LWelded cryogenic equipment, LNG storageYes (down to -269°C)Excellent (2-3% Mo)1.6-1.7xLower strength than 316LN
316LNHigh-strength cryogenic, pressure vesselsYes (down to -269°C)Excellent (2-3% Mo + N)1.8-2.0xPremium cost, requires nitrogen control
904LSevere corrosion (sulfuric acid)Limited dataSuperior (higher Cr, Ni, Mo)2.5-3.0xNot necessarily stronger than 316L, authenticity concerns
Cost multipliers are approximate and vary by region, product form, and quantity. For cryogenic applications below -196°C, 304/304L may suffice for non-critical components, but 316L/316LN is recommended for pressure-containing and structural elements [7][11][12].

Critical Decision Factors for buyers selecting stainless grades:

1. Temperature Range: For applications above -196°C (liquid nitrogen temperature), 304L may be adequate and cost-effective. Below -196°C (liquid hydrogen, liquid helium), 316L or 316LN is strongly recommended due to superior toughness and strength retention [7].

2. Chloride Exposure: Any application involving seawater, salt spray, or chloride-containing process fluids requires molybdenum-bearing grades (316/316L/316LN). 304/304L will suffer pitting and crevice corrosion in these environments [12].

3. Welding Requirements: Low-carbon grades (304L, 316L, 316LN) are essential for welded cryogenic equipment to avoid carbide precipitation in the heat-affected zone. Post-weld heat treatment is typically not required for austenitic grades in cryogenic service [7].

4. Strength vs. Cost Trade-off: 316LN's nitrogen enhancement provides approximately 20-30% higher yield strength than 316L at room temperature, with even greater advantages at cryogenic temperatures. For pressure vessel applications where wall thickness impacts cost and weight, 316LN may offer better total cost of ownership despite higher material cost [2][5].
